## Abstract

In this article we study the low-temperature limit of a Landau-de Gennes theory. Within all S2-valued R-axially symmetric maps (see Definition 1.1), the limiting energy functional has at least two distinct energy minimizers. One minimizer has biaxial torus structure, while another minimizer has split-core segment structure on the z-axis.
